Sustain Your Irrigation Sprinklers in Tip-Top Shape

To ensure the longevity of your irrigation sprinklers, consistent maintenance is key. Start by examining your sprinkler system at least once a month for any clues of damage or leaks. Thoroughly wash the sprinkler heads with a broom to remove debris and mineral buildup. Think about employing a mild cleaning solution if necessary. Ensure that all sprinkler heads are directed correctly to provide water evenly across your lawn.

  • Check the pressure valve periodically to preserve optimal water pressure.
  • Drain your sprinkler system in the fall to prevent freeze damage during winter months.
  • Consult a professional irrigation specialist for any repairs or maintenance tasks you are hesitant to handle yourself.

Modern Innovations in Irrigation Sprinkler Technology

The realm of irrigation has undergone a significant transformation with the advent of state-of-the-art sprinkler technology. These cutting-edge systems utilize a spectrum of sensors to assess soil moisture, weather patterns, and plant requirements. This automated approach ensures optimal water usage, leading to boosted crop yields while minimizing drainage.

Furthermore, modern sprinklers tend to incorporate features such as adjustable spray patterns, pressure regulation, and even remote control. This level of customization allows farmers to precisely target their irrigation efforts, enhancing water utilization.

  • Consider, drip irrigation systems deliver water directly to the base of plants, minimizing evaporation and promoting healthy growth.
  • Smart sprinklers can process weather forecasts to adjust watering schedules, adapting to real-time conditions.

With the continuous development of sprinkler technology, agriculture is well-positioned to become even more eco-friendly, ensuring a stable food supply for a expanding population.
